source "${KUBE_ROOT}/cluster/aws/trusty/common.sh"
SSH_USER=ubuntu
# Detects the AMI to use for ubuntu (considering the region)
#
# Vars set:
# AWS_IMAGE
function detect-vivid-image () {
# This is the ubuntu 15.04 image for <region>, amd64, hvm:ebs-ssd
# See here: http://cloud-images.ubuntu.com/locator/ec2/ for other images
# This will need to be updated from time to time as amis are deprecated
if [[ -z "${AWS_IMAGE-}" ]]; then
case "${AWS_REGION}" in
ap-northeast-1)
AWS_IMAGE=ami-56e28056
;;
ap-southeast-1)
AWS_IMAGE=ami-7e2a392c
;;
eu-central-1)
AWS_IMAGE=ami-58c1cd45
;;
eu-west-1)
AWS_IMAGE=ami-ef8ab698
;;
sa-east-1)
AWS_IMAGE=ami-c16afbdc
;;
us-east-1)
AWS_IMAGE=ami-c3772aa6
;;
us-west-1)
AWS_IMAGE=ami-6fbe7d2b
;;
cn-north-1)
AWS_IMAGE=ami-7a1b8743
;;
#us-gov-west-1)
# AWS_IMAGE=?Not available?
# ;;
ap-southeast-2)
AWS_IMAGE=ami-0b93d931
;;
us-west-2)
AWS_IMAGE=ami-6e67845d
;;
*)
echo "Please specify AWS_IMAGE directly (region ${AWS_REGION} not recognized)"
exit 1
esac
fi
}
